Responsibilities

  • Remove damaged panels or parts and repair or replace as required.
  • Smooth out minor dents and prepare surfaces for refinishing.
  • Fill small holes or rusted areas with resin, solder, or fillers.
  • Fit new panels where repair isnt feasible.
  • Prepare surfaces by removing old paint, rust, and sealant.
  • Match colours, prime, and spray repaired areas with precision.
  • Seal, wax, and finish surfaces to high standards.
  • Mechanical and Electrical Trim (MET): strip and fit body parts.
  • Work independently to complete full repairs adhering to quality standards.
  • Maintain a clean and organised work environment, adhering to health and safety protocols.
